Many property owners turn to RO system installation to address common water quality problems. These include the presence of contaminants like chlorine, lead, nitrates, or sediments that can affect taste, odor, and safety. Installing a reverse osmosis system helps reduce these impurities, offering cleaner, clearer water. It also helps prevent issues related to mineral buildup and pipe corrosion caused by hard water or other pollutants, contributing to the longevity of plumbing fixtures and appliances.

Cost of Reverse Osmosis System Installation - The typical cost for installing a standard RO system ranges from $200 to $600, depending on the system size and complexity. Larger or more advanced models may cost more, with prices reaching up to $1,000 or more.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on specific needs.
Labor and Service Fees - Installation labor fees generally fall between $100 and $300, varying by the complexity of the setup and local rates. Additional service charges may apply for system upgrades or additional components. Contact local service providers for precise pricing tailored to your property.
Additional Equipment and Parts - Costs for filters, membranes, and other necessary parts typically range from $50 to $200, depending on the brand and system specifications. Some providers include these in the overall installation price, while others charge separately.
Maintenance and Replacement Costs - Ongoing maintenance, including filter replacements, can cost approximately $50 to $150 annually. These costs vary based on system usage and the type of filters used, so consulting local pros can help determine long-term expenses.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in installing a reverse osmosis (RO) system? Installation typically includes connecting the system to the existing water supply, installing filters and storage tanks, and ensuring proper water flow and drainage. A professional service provider can handle the setup to ensure optimal performance.
How long does a typical RO system installation take? The installation process generally takes a few hours, depending on the complexity of the setup and the specific system being installed. Local service providers can give a more precise estimate based on individual needs.
Is professional installation necessary for an RO system? While some may attempt DIY installation, professional installation is recommended to ensure proper setup, avoid leaks, and maximize system efficiency. Local pros can provide expert installation services.
Can an RO system be installed in any home? Most homes with standard plumbing can accommodate an RO system, but a professional can assess the existing plumbing and water pressure to confirm compatibility before installation.
